Refrigeration and air conditioning are two closely related fields that involve the transfer of heat from one location to another. Refrigeration is the process of cooling a substance or a space to a temperature below the surrounding environment, while air conditioning involves controlling the temperature, humidity, and air quality in a given space. Both fields have numerous applications, including food preservation, air conditioning of buildings, and industrial processes.
